Venice from Rome by High-Speed Train – 3 Day Tour Itinerary
- High-speed train transfer from Rome to Venice
- Please advise on your preferred travel time between 10:00-14:00
- Overnight in Venice
- You will meet your guide in the morning in a centralized location in Venice
- Your tour with our expert guides in Venice will be an unforgettable day of discovery and diversion that begins when you join the intimate group for your walking tour of Venice's city center
- Dust off the past and learn about the secrets of Venice's most famous monuments and attractions, beginning at the Rialto Bridge, the oldest of the four that connect the Grand Canal
- Admire the views of the picturesque bridge and the city below as your guide begins their stories
- Wend your way past canals and ancient buildings, making your way to Piazza San Marco to explore every inch of the beautiful Basilica on a guided tour
- The next stop is a long gondola ride through the waters themselves, experiencing an authentic mode of travel for Venetians of old and enjoying the gondoliers that push their way through a different kind of traffic
- Enjoy some free time (1h) in Venice for lunch (not included)
- Hop off at the Doge's Palace, skipping the lines for your comprehensive tour of the building and grounds
- Climb up to the terrace for views of Piazza San Marco below before returning inside to learn all about Venice's most famous painters
- The tour finishes up with a visit to the prisons, concluding your day of exploration
- Overnight in Venice
- Enjoy high-speed train transfer from Venice to Rome
- Please advise on your preferred travel time between 10:00-14:00
- The tour ends at the train station
